RUMORED BUZZ ON ATOMIC

Rumored Buzz on Atomic

Rumored Buzz on Atomic

Blog Article

I wasn't performing any @synchronized comparisons. @synchronized is semantically different, and I do not take into account it an excellent tool if you have nontrivial concurrent systems. if you need velocity, keep away from @synchronized.

Kinda is sensible due to the fact that is definitely how it should be, having a compiler that understands what it's doing ;). I am going to update my response a tad.

Atomic ensures that usage of the residence will likely be executed in an atomic fashion. E.g. it constantly return a fully initialised objects, any get/list of a property on one particular thread need to complete in advance of An additional can obtain it.

The default is atomic, this means it does set you back performance when you utilize the home, but it's thread Secure.

To accessibility that cache line one other core has to get obtain rights 1st, and also the protocol to get those rights consists of the current proprietor. In influence, the cache coherency protocol prevents other cores from accessing the cache line silently.

UCLA physicists have made a brand new film that requires much less of the uncommon thorium-229 and it is substantially considerably less radioactive

The last word motion-packed science and know-how magazine bursting with enjoyable details about the universe

Simple way to be aware of the difference between a cluster variable plus a random variable in blended designs

Miner service fees are dynamic and always make the news given that they're so significant. They don't seem to be always so large, but Bitcoin has undergone many durations wherever community congestion built miners' fees extremely large.

I get that with the assembly language degree instruction set architectures deliver Review and swap and related operations. Having said that, I do not understand how the chip has the capacity to offer these assures.

Basically, if numerous transactions are occurring in the technique, the miners' service fees would probably be incredibly high a result of the congestion. Which is comparable to Uber Atomic Wallet charges through hurry hour.

The syntax and semantics are presently well-outlined by other excellent solutions to this query. For the reason that execution

Atomic operation refers to a sequence of Recommendations which can be executed as only one, indivisible unit of labor. Which means that all through its execution, the operation is both completely carried out or not executed in any respect, without having intermediate states visible to other threads or processes.

A medium-sized reactor provides ample plutonium for 20 nuclear weapons per annum. A breeder reactor generates sufficient for fifty. The us, with ninety three reactors at present functioning, options to triple its nuclear energy potential by 2050. Zia Guy, a research scientist at Princeton, and his colleague Alexander Glaser, inside their article on "Duel Use: Nuclear Weapons and Nuclear Electric power," describe how the urge to make civilian reactors is absolutely about building bombs.

Report this page